This automotive how-to guide was specifically written to assist owners of the ninth generation (2003, 2004, 2005, 2006, 2007, 2008) Toyota Corolla in replacing a burnt out fog light bulb.

Owners of other Toyota vehicles such as the Camry, Prius, Matrix, Venza, Yaris, and Avalon with similar fog light bulb replacement procedures may also find this guide to be useful.

Replacement fog light bulbs for the '03-'08 Toyota Corolla from Sylvania and other manufacturers are part # 9006.

If you plan on keeping your car for a long time, I'd recommend the buying the long life bulbs with "LL" in the part number.

Or you could some brighter and even longer lasting 9006 LED bulbs.

No tools are necessary to remove the old fog light bulb and replace it with a new one.

The fog light bulb's socket is located on the rear side of the lower front bumper.

Rotate the base of the old bulb 1/4 turn counterclockwise before pulling it straight out of the socket.

Gently pull back the black plastic retaining clips on the electrical connector before pulling it straight off the old bulb.

Try to avoid touching the glass part of the new halogen bulb with your fingers or anything greasy in the engine bay.

If you do get the new bulb dirty, wipe it clean with a paper towel moistened with rubbing alcohol.

Push the power plug on to the base of the new bulb.

Insert the new 9006 bulb in to the socket and rotate it 1/4 turn clockwise to secure it in place.

Test the new light bulbs by turning on the headlights and activating the fog light switch.
